Each person has their own temperature at which … WebAnother reason for feeling pale and tired is poor diet or malnutrition. If your diet does not have enough essential nutrients, vitamins, and minerals, it can lead to poor blood circulation, low hemoglobin, and anemia, which may make you feel tired and pale. A deficiency in nutrients like vitamin B12, folic acid, and iron can lead to anemia ...

Thirst isn't always a reliable early indicator of the body's need for water. Many people, particularly older adults, don't feel thirsty until they're already dehydrated. That's why it's important to increase water intake during hot weather or when you're ill. The signs and symptoms of dehydration also may differ by age. Infant or ...
